The H247540-H247510 is a single-row tapered roller bearing with an 8.66″ bore and 15.125″ outer diameter, built from sturdy chrome steel. It handles combined loads up to 432,000 lbf radially and 63,700 lbf thrust, making it robust for heavy-duty use.
Its open design allows easy lubrication, while the steel cage ensures durability under high stress. The bearing operates smoothly in temperatures from -30°C to 110°C.
This model is interchangeable with Timken bearings, offering a reliable replacement option. Ideal for industrial machinery or large vehicles where high radial and thrust loads are common.
Weighing 120.8 lbs, it’s built to last with standard radial clearance options. Compliant with RoHS and REACH standards for safe and sustainable use.
